My 1985 is running the Espar D2 and the rear heater. The stock rear heater is so nice to have while driving in winter conditions I couldn't justify it's removal.

The D2 can run fine while driving, but I prefer having the simple coolant heater for that. My D2 is perfect for supplying heat once stopped.

Lost space isnt too bad either as the D2 is pretty compact. I installed it on the right side of the coolant heater. and still have lots of storage space.
